kernel-dom0

kernel-dom0 2.6.18.8

Xen enabled uniprocessor Linux kernel for Pardus Linux

http://www.pardus.org.tr/

Packager: Pardus

License: GPLv2

Actions

Build files

Bug reports

Binary packages

kernel-dom0
kernel-dom0-source

Release history

ReleaseRelease dateVersionUpdaterComment
162007-07-072.6.18.8S.Çağlar OnurBackport/grab some fixes,
- NETFILTER: nf_conntrack_h323: add checking of out-of-range on choices' index values
- softmac backports from 2.6.21
- bcm43xx driver backport from 2.6.22-rc1
- ipw2100/ipw2200 driver backport from 2.6.22-rc1
- cifs backports from cifs-backport-old-kernels
- i386: fix regression, endless loop in ptrace singlestep over an int80
- buffer: memorder fix
- mm: optimize kill_bdev()
- mm: Prevent OOM-kill of unkillable children or siblings
- x86: Fix CPUID calls to support GH processors
- x86: Fix to nmi to support GH processors
- x86: Use CPUID calls to check for mce
- x86: Greyhound cpuinfo output cleanups
- x86: ICH9 device IDs
152007-06-262.6.18.8S.Çağlar OnurBackport/grab some fixes,
- Various agp/drm fixes
- ext3: a race condition between ext3_link/unlink that could create an orphan inode list corruption
- mm: Keep O_DIRECT I/O from populating the page cache
- e1000: a bug in the e1000 driver that could lead to a watchdog timeout panic
- nmi: change watchdog timeout to 30 seconds
- SHPCHP: driver doesn't work in poll mode
- SHPCHP: driver doesn't work if the system was under heavy load
- Update FC transport and Emulex lpfc Fibre Channel Driver
- Emulex lpfc update to 8.1.10.2
- cciss: This is a set of patches that HP considers critical for cciss. This represents some cherry picking from their latest upstream submissions. All are bug fixes. All are in Linus' tree
- iscsi: fix oops if iscsi connection setup fails
- iscsi: backports of iscsi fixes
- iscsi: fix iscsi sense len handling
- iscsi: fix oops in iscsi packet transfer path
- mce: Refactor the event processing (syslog messaging and rate limiting) into separate file therm_throt.c. This allows consistent reporting of CPU thermal throttle events.
142007-06-032.6.18.8S.Çağlar OnurGrab some patches from RHEL5 and also solve followings;
- Depreceate includes of config.h
- Famous data corruption bug backported (http://kerneltrap.org/node/7534)
- lockdep: Backport all known lockdep problems from 2.6.20 and also fix the ide/proc interaction
- CIFS: Explicitly set stat->blksize for optimum bandwith usage
- CIFS: Fix mount failure when domain not specified
- CIFS: invalids readdires
- The ipw driver sometimes takes a long time to load its firmware. Use 60 sec. timeout
- handle races w/ truncate in journal_dirty_data() with ext3
- Use semaphores instead of mutexes for block devices mounts
- mm: fix statistics in vmscan.c
- mm: oom killer fixes backported from 2.6.19
- mm: reject corrupt swapfiles earlier
- mm: NFS data corruption
- mm: handle mapping of memory without a struct page backing it
- mm: write failure on swapout could corrupt data
- x86: handle _PSS object range corectly in speedstep-centrino
- x86: /proc/mtrr interface MTRR bug fix
- x86 :vga video fail fix
- e100: fix error recovery
- e1000: updated driver, backported from 2.6.19
- e1000: Add missing ids to e1000
- e1000: Reset all functions after a PCI error
- e1000: truncated TSO TCP header with 82544, workaround
- tg3: BCM5752M crippled after reset
- tg3: TG3 support Broadcom 5756M/5756ME Controller
- ipw2200: update to version 1.2.0 from ipw2200.sf.net
- netfilter: iptables stop fails because ip_conntrack cannot unload.
- fbcon: every time the console cursor blinks, we do a kmalloc/kfree pair. Turn that into a single allocation.
- proc: readdir race fix, When many processes are created and destroyed frequently, ps may fail to show some procceses which existed before ps command is exectuted and still exist after ps is done. Backported from 2.6.20
- SATA AHCI: support AHCI class code
- SATA AHCI: The redefinition of ahci_start_engine() and ahci_stop_engine()
- SATA ata_piix: This patch corrects the ICH8 map values for sata ata_piix. This fixes a problem where SATA devices are not detected on some of the SATA ports on an ICH8 motherboard when the BIOS is set to IDE mode.
- SATA sata_promise: support PATA ports on SATA controllers
- SATA: support legacy IDE mode of SB600 SATA
132007-05-172.6.18.8S.Çağlar OnurBump xen-3.1.0
122007-04-252.6.16.38S.Çağlar OnurFixes [IPv4] fib: Fix out of bound access of fib_props[], NETLINK: Infinite recursion in netlink and [IPV6]: Disallow RH0 by default.
112007-04-112.6.16.38S.Çağlar OnurFixes CVE-2007-1357: [APPLETALK]: Fix a remotely triggerable crash
102007-03-292.6.16.38S.Çağlar OnurEnable dm modules, requested by Trusted Computing project
92007-03-212.6.16.38S.Çağlar OnurFixes;
- CVE-2006-5753: fix bad_inode_ops memory corruption
- CVE-2006-6333: The tr_rx function in ibmtr.c for Linux kernel 2.6.19 assigns the wrong flag to the ip_summed field, which allows remote attackers to cause a denial of service (memory corruption) via crafted packets that cause the kernel to interpret another field as an offset.
- CVE-2007-0005: Fix buffer overflow in Omnikey CardMan 4040 driver
- CVE-2007-0772: Fix a free-wrong-pointer bug in nfsd/acl
- CVE-2007-0958: Linux kernel 2.6.x before 2.6.20 allows local users to read unreadable binaries by using the interpreter (PT_INTERP) functionality and triggering a core dump, a variant of CVE-2004-1073
- CVE-2007-1000: [IPV6]: Handle np->opt being NULL in ipv6_getsockopt_sticky().
- CVE-2007-1388: NULL pointer dereference in do_ipv6_setsockopt
- CVE-2007-1496: nfnetlink_log in netfilter in the Linux kernel before 2.6.20.3 allows attackers to cause a denial of service (crash) via unspecified vectors involving the (1) nfulnl_recv_config function, (2) using "multiple packets per netlink message", and (3) bridged packets, which trigger a NULL pointer dereference.
- CVE-2007-1497: nf_conntrack in netfilter in the Linux kernel before 2.6.20.3 does not set nfctinfo during reassembly of fragmented packets, which leaves the default value as IP_CT_ESTABLISHED and might allow remote attackers to bypass certain rulesets using IPv6 fragments.
- CVE-2007-1592: The ipv6_fl_socklist from listening socket is inadvertently shared with new socket created for connection. This leads to a variety of interesting, but fatal, bugs.
82007-01-292.6.16.38S.Çağlar OnurSync with xen-3.0.4 tree to solve fixup a call to skb_linearize with the old prototype in net/sctp.
72007-01-252.6.16.38S.Çağlar OnurUpdate to 2.6.16.38 to fix;
- CVE-2006-4814: Fix incorrect user space access locking in mincore()
- CVE-2006-5173: i386: save/restore eflags in context switch
- CVE-2006-5749: Call init_timer( for ISDN PPP CCP reset state timer)
- CVE-2006-5755: x86_64: Don't leak NT bit into next task
- CVE-2006-5757/CVE-2006-6060: grow_buffers( infinite loop fix)
- CVE-2006-5823: corrupted cramfs filesystems cause kernel oops
- CVE-2006-6053: handle ext3 directory corruption better
- CVE-2006-6054: ext2: skip pages past number of blocks in ext2_find_entry
- CVE-2006-6056: hfs_fill_super returns success even if no root inode
- CVE-2006-6106: Bluetooth: Add packet size checks for CAPI messages
Also sync with xen-3.0.4-testing tree for save/restore race
62007-01-102.6.16.37S.Çağlar OnurUpdate to xen-3.0.4-1 and 2.6.16.37
52006-11-012.6.16.29S.Çağlar OnurEnable TPM, requested by Görkem
42006-10-172.6.16.29S.Çağlar OnurVersion bump to 3.0.3, Microcode needs sys_mlock and sys_munlock that are not exported it needs to be compiled in
32006-08-282.6.16.28S.Çağlar OnurFix cpufreq for centrino
22006-08-282.6.16.28S.Çağlar OnurUse correct config
12006-08-262.6.16.28S.Çağlar OnurFirst release

Patches

kernel/patch-2.6.18.8.bz2
gentoo/deprecate-sk98lin.patch
gentoo/squashfs-3.1.patch
gentoo/via-irq-quirk-revert.patch
gentoo/r8169-8168.patch
gentoo/libata-status.patch
suse/acpi_export_syms.patch
suse/acpi_ibm_notify.patch
suse/acpipnp-dma-resource-setup-fix.patch
suse/acpi_processor_exit_acpi_off.patch
suse/always-announce-new-usb-devices.patch
suse/connector-read-mostly.patch
suse/disable-apic-error.patch
suse/do_anonymous_page-race.patch
suse/error-implicit-function-declaration.patch
suse/ext2-fsync-err.patch
suse/ext3-barrier-default.patch
suse/fat-o-flush.patch
suse/filp-slab-rcu.patch
suse/grab-swap-token-oops.patch
suse/i386-apic-auto.patch
suse/ide-acpi-support.patch
suse/ide-probe-delay.patch
suse/ipmi-unload-crash.patch
suse/nameif-track-rename.patch
suse/osync-error.patch
suse/parport-mutex.patch
suse/prism-defaultmac.patch
suse/sd-fix-unknown-size.patch
suse/security-cap-def.patch
suse/setuid-dumpable-wrongdir.patch
suse/shmall-bigger.patch
suse/smtnice-disable.patch
suse/sysctl-add-affinity_load_balancing.patch
suse/unmap_vmas-lat.patch
suse/cpufreq_PPC_zero.patch
suse/965-drm.patch
suse/965-agp.patch
suse/965-agp-suspend.patch
suse/apparmor.patch
suse/apparmor_audit.patch
suse/apparmor_namespacesem.patch
suse/apparmor-mmapexec.patch
suse/apparmor-secureexec.patch
ck/kconfig-expose_vmsplit_option.patch
ck/cfq-ioprio_inherit_rt_class.patch
ck/mm-background_scan.patch
ck/mm-convert_swappiness_to_mapped.patch
ck/mm-decrease_minimum_dirty_ratio.patch
ck/mm-kswapd_inherit_prio-1.patch
ck/mm-lots_watermark.diff
ck/mm-set_zero_dirty_ratio.patch
ck/sched-add-above-background-load-function.patch
fs-cache.patch
mactel/acpi-blacklist-fix.patch
mactel/applesmc.patch
mactel/ir.patch
mactel/mouseemu.patch
mactel/piix.ich7.patch
mactel/s3.patch
mactel/sci_en.patch
mactel/sigmatel_audio.patch
mactel/usb-storage-zerowait.patch
mactel/appletouch-geyser4.patch
mactel/efi_e820_all_mapped_fix.patch
mactel/usbhid.patch
CVE/CVE-2006-5701.patch
CVE/CVE-2006-6053.patch
CVE/CVE-2006-6054.patch
CVE/CVE-2006-5823.patch
CVE/CVE-2006-5753.patch
CVE/CVE-2006-5749.patch
CVE/CVE-2006-6333.patch
CVE/CVE-2007-0006.patch
CVE/CVE-2007-0005.patch
CVE/CVE-2007-1496.patch
CVE/CVE-2007-1497.patch
CVE/CVE-2007-1000.patch
CVE/CVE-2007-1388.patch
CVE/CVE-2007-0958.patch
CVE/CVE-2007-1592.patch
CVE/CVE-2007-1357.patch
CVE/CVE-2007-2172.patch
CVE/CVE-2007-1861.patch
CVE/CVE-2007-2242.patch
CVE/CVE-2007-1217.patch
CVE/CVE-2007-2525.patch
CVE/CVE-2007-2453.patch
CVE/CVE-2007-2875.patch
CVE/CVE-2007-2876.patch
CVE/CVE-2007-1353.patch
tipc-infinite-loop.patch
CVE/CVE-2007-3513.patch
CVE/nf-conntrack-h323.patch
CVE/CVE-2007-3104.patch
CVE/CVE-2007-3105.patch
aacraid-priv.patch
CVE/CVE-2007-3848.patch
CVE/CVE-2007-4849.patch
CVE/CVE-2007-3731.patch
CVE/CVE-2007-3739.patch
CVE/CVE-2007-4133.patch
CVE/CVE-2007-4997.patch
CVE/CVE-2006-6058.patch
CVE/CVE-2007-5500.patch
CVE/CVE-2007-6063.patch
CVE/CVE-2007-6206.patch
CVE/CVE-2007-6151.patch
CVE/CVE-2007-5966.patch
CVE/CVE-2007-6417.patch
CVE/CVE-2008-0001.patch
CVE/CVE-2008-0600.patch
CVE/setrlimit.patch
rhel/linux-2.6-build-deprecate-configh-include.patch
rhel/linux-2.6-defaults-firmware-loader-timeout.patch
rhel/linux-2.6-lockdep-fixes.patch
rhel/linux-2.6-lockdep-ide-proc-interaction-fix.patch
rhel/linux-2.6-ext3-check-for-unmapped-buffer.patch
rhel/linux-2.6-ext3-return-enoent-from-ext3_link-race-with-unlink.patch
rhel/linux-2.6-ext3-buffer-memorder-fix.patch
rhel/linux-2.6-fs-bd_mount_mutex-to-sem.patch
rhel/linux-2.6-mm-fix-statistics-in-vmscan-c.patch
rhel/linux-2.6-mm-dio-prevent-populating-page-cache.patch
rhel/linux-2.6-mm-prevent-oom-fixes.patch
rhel/linux-2.6-mm-reject-corrupt-swapfiles-earlier.patch
rhel/linux-2.6-mm-release-page-with-non-zero-gfp-mask.patch
rhel/linux-2.6-mm-handle-map-of-memory-without-page-backing.patch
rhel/linux-2.6-mm-write-failure-on-swapout-could-corrupt-data.patch
rhel/linux-2.6-mm-optimize-kill_bdev.patch
rhel/linux-2.6-mm-prevent-oom-kill-of-unkillable-children.patch
rhel/linux-2.6-x86-handle-_pss-object-range-speedstep-centrino.patch
rhel/linux-2.6-x86-proc-mtrr-interface-mtrr-bug-fix.patch
rhel/linux-2.6-x86-vga-vidfail.patch
rhel/linux-2.6-x86-fix-cpuid-calls-to-support-gh-processors.patch
rhel/linux-2.6-x86-fix-to-nmi-to-support-gh-processors.patch
rhel/linux-2.6-x86-use-cpuid-calls-to-check-for-mce.patch
rhel/linux-2.6-x86-greyhound-cpuinfo-output-cleanups.patch
rhel/linux-2.6-x86-ich9-device-ids.patch
rhel/linux-2.6-net-e100-error-recovery-fix.patch
rhel/linux-2.6-net-e1000-updates.patch
rhel/linux-2.6-net-e1000-compile.patch
rhel/linux-2.6-e1000-fix-watchdog-timeout-panics.patch
rhel/linux-2.6-net-e1000-add-device-ids.patch
rhel/linux-2.6-net-e1000-reset-all-functions-after-a-pci-error.patch
rhel/linux-2.6-e1000-truncated-tso-tcp-header-with-82544-workaround.patch
rhel/linux-2.6-net-tg3-bcm5752m-crippled-after-reset.patch
rhel/linux-2.6-net-tg3-support-broadcom-5756m-5756me-controller.patch
rhel/linux-2.6-wireless-ipw2200-1_2_0-update.patch
rhel/linux-2.6-netfilter-ip_conntrack-fails-to-unload.patch
rhel/linux-2.6-net-forcedeth-update-to-driver-version-0-60.patch
rhel/linux-2.6-proc-readdir-race-fix.patch
rhel/linux-2.6-softcursor-persistent-alloc.patch
rhel/linux-2.6-nmi-change-watchdog-timeout-to-30-seconds.patch
rhel/linux-2.6-sata-ahci-support-ahci-class-code.patch
rhel/linux-2.6-sata-ahci-suspend.patch
rhel/linux-2.6-sata-ata_piix-map-values.patch
rhel/linux-2.6-sata-promise-pata-ports.patch
rhel/linux-2.6-sata-support-legacy-ide-mode-of-sb600-sata.patch
rhel/linux-2.6-shpchp-driver-does-not-work-in-poll-mode.patch
rhel/linux-2.6-shpchp-driver-fails-on-system-under-heavy-load.patch
rhel/linux-2.6-scsi-update-transport-fc.patch
rhel/linux-2.6-scsi-update-emulex-lpfc.patch
rhel/linux-2.6-scsi-emulex-ioctl-hooks.patch
rhel/linux-2.6-scsi-emulex-lpfc-update-to-8-1-10-2.patch
rhel/linux-2.6-cciss-bugfixes.patch
rhel/linux-2.6-iscsi-remove-old-code.patch
rhel/linux-2.6-iscsi-update-to-2-6-19-rc1.upstream.patch
rhel/linux-2.6-scsi-iscsi-fix-sense-len-handling.patch
rhel/linux-2.6-scsi-oops-in-iscsi-packet-transfer-path.patch
acpi-dsdt-initrd-v0.8.2-2.6.18.patch
sony_acpi.patch
tulip_patch.diff
pegasus-ii.patch
nx6125_thermal_zone.patch
AHCI_detection_pauses_excessively.patch
i8042-aux-detection.patch
zc0301-remove-spca-conflicts.patch
USR5423andPhilipsSNU5600.patch
enable_poweroff_on_single.patch
pardus-logo.patch
reset-8169.patch
mce_interrupt.patch
audit_fix_oops_removing_watch_if_audit_disabled.patch
ptrace.patch
serio_unregister_on_shutdown.patch
sata_via_ids.patch
sys_setpgid.patch
cifs-backport-1.49.patch
CVE/CVE-2007-3843.patch
CVE/CVE-2007-3740.patch
CVE/CVE-2007-5904.patch
revert_bcm43xx_from_stable.patch
rhel/linux-2.6-net-softmac-updates-from-2-6-21.patch
rhel/linux-2.6-net-bcm43xx-backport-from-2-6-22-rc1.patch
rhel/linux-2.6-net-ipw200-backports-from-2-6-22-rc1.patch
agp-backports.patch
CVE/CVE-2007-3851.patch
buildhost.patch
ene-card-reader.patch
unlock_cpu_hotplug.patch
broadcom_bluetooth.patch
remove_dmesg_spam.patch
usb_bulk_interrupt.patch
videobuf_mmap_setup_saa7146.patch
videobuf_mmap_setup_bttv.patch
pl2303.patch
pardus-kernel-config.patch
xen/patch-2.6.18.8-xen.patch.bz2